Steve Kusmer loves technology, design, startups, and his family, but not in that order.
Throughout his career, Steve has worked with some of the greatest technology people in the world, in companies from Hewlett-Packard to Macromedia to his own startup, Atomz. He has served customers ranging from Allstate to Bloomingdale’s to Disney to Verizon Wireless, and has led teams creating products ranging from a word processor for handwriting to a site search engine capable handling 400 searches per second for CBSNews.com. He is an author of eight patents, a co-founder or early employee of three companies, and was named an entrepreneur of the year in 2006 by New Enterprise Associates.
But he is still made weak-in-the-knees by an beautiful Web site design, a slick user interface, an elegant software architecture, a killer product, or a couple of people in a garage trying to make a go of it.
